Dear Since your diabetes is of long duration it seems your capacity to make insulin is exhausting. It is best to control your sugar by changing insulin. Lantus is basal insulin so you have to take insulin with each meal too initially. Once good control is achieved we may try twice daily regimen. How is your kidney function cholesterol thyroid and eyes retina. Pay attention to them. Only practical solution is to consult local doctor with experience in treating doctor. All the best

I would rather change his medications to a long acting gliclazide metformin combating together with a Dpp4 inhibitor also. The reason is a poor HBAIC of 7.5 with the present drug .diet and regular excercise goes without saying in all diabetics and a dietician advise is recommmended.
